Bangkok Grill
The restaurant recently moved from its location on State Street to a strip mall on 800 South. The new digs are nothing to write home about, but the food sure is.
Everything we tried was worthy of praise. The Massaman Curry had just enough heat to balance the sweet coconut and curry sauce. The Pad Priaw Wan came with tender, high-quality beef and the chef’s specialty Honey Ginger Chicken was a great mix of flavors.
We can’t figure out why meals aren’t served with rice (costs $1 per person) and we weren’t overly impressed with the portion size (especially for $10 a plate). But the tasty Thai cuisine will bring us back for a $6.95 lunch special.
